                                        Job Title: Full-Time Primary Teaching Assistant
                                     
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                    
                                     
                               
									We are currently seeking an experienced Teaching Assistant to join a warm and inclusive Mainstream Primary School in Altrincham. This school is committed to delivering high-quality education to all students, with a strong focus on providing tailored support to children who need it most.
About the Role:
KS2 Focus: You'll be working mainly in Key Stage 2 (Years 3 to 6), supporting children both in class and in small group/1:1 interventions.
1:1 Support: A key element of this role involves supporting children with low ability and Special Educational Needs (SEN), both inside and outside of the classroom.
Adaptation of Resources: You’ll help adapt teachers' resources to ensure they are accessible to students with different learning needs and abilities.
Inclusive Support: You'll play an important role in ensuring children with additional learning needs (SEN) are fully included in all activities, promoting engagement and progress across the curriculum.
About You:
Experience in Primary Education: You must have previous experience working in a UK-based primary school, ideally with Key Stage 2 children.
Understanding of SEN: A strong understanding of SEN is essential, with the ability to use different strategies to support children with a range of learning difficulties.
Knowledge of Adapting Teaching Materials: You will need to have experience in adapting teaching resources to meet the specific needs of individual students or small groups, particularly for those working below age-related expectations.
Team Player: You'll be working closely with the class teacher and SENCO to ensure that each child has the right support, so you’ll need to be collaborative, communicative, and proactive.
DBS Check: An enhanced DBS check will be required (we can assist with this if necessary).
